The way the Haxial one works is quite simple.
http://www.haxial.com/bribe/

and here is there current bribe list

http://www.haxial.com/bribe/brlist.html

I think it seems like a good idea, basically Haxial retains control over the main development, and they implement main stuff as their priority, but for features that users want, people chip in, whichever has the most money gets started on first, when that is complete the next one is started. They also have Bounty Hunters, basically people who are not Haxial but who will choose to write the code for a specific feature when the money is good enough.
This way more then one person can chip in, the list is very clear and easy to understand and all in all a lot of fun

EDIT: they collect the money in advance, no fancy software or pledging involved
